Bhaji pav recipe is very easy but you have to cook it with proper. Pav bhaji is an iconic dish from Mumbai and hugely popular all over India. Bhaji is the marathi word for vegetables or a vegetable based dish (dry or gravy). Since both the bhaji (vegetable gravy) and pav are served together, hence the name 'Pav bhaji' Pav bhaji is basically a mix of mashed & spiced vegetables in a gravy.
Pav pakora instructions
- Take a bowl add besan, soda, salt, onion,mint, lime juice, chillies and water mix well..
- No lumps should be formed and make a thick batter..
- Take a pan add oil let it become hot now fry big pakoras from batter for 1 minute..
- Break pakoras into small parts and refry them..
- Serve pakoras with pav and sauce or mayonnaise..
